Output d3efc344dfe6767c40de0422ad604c9e1735f9c246cef4bca401d42a757779de:9

value
173328492
script pubkey
OP_0 OP_PUSHBYTES_32 6443864e81198a7a6bdae8dd42a0c9b9ca5cb8444c4fcdf2b8a1ee5889fdf9d6
address
bc1qv3pcvn5prx985676arw59gxfh899ewzyf38umu4c58h93z0al8tqz0ccz6
transaction
d3efc344dfe6767c40de0422ad604c9e1735f9c246cef4bca401d42a757779de
spent
true